
Media Republic has landed the media services accounts for self tanning brand Bondi Sands, digital art gallery The Lume and Macpherson Kelley Lawyers.
CEO Steve Fagan said the team is excited to be adding prominent Australian-made brands recognised worldwide.

Bondi Sands joins other KAO brands at Media Republic including John Frieda, Biore and JERGENS.
